The Supply Chain Analyst will assist in maintaining a healthy balance of new and aged inventory within Burton’s global supply chain and optimizing customer fulfillment within each region. They will actively participate in cross-departmental and inter-regional initiatives and conversations involving inventory balancing, forecasting, and distribution planning. Responsibilities

  • Producing, maintaining, and executing on the established seasonal reporting cadence. This includes finished goods inventory reporting, production and WIP reporting, sourcing and allocation reporting, and purchasing reporting with a focus on actuals vs. plan, year-to-date, and year-over-year comparisons
  • Balancing inventory across vendor purchase orders and physical stock transfers to ensure best overall order fulfillment for all global customers. Will work closely with Supply Planning to ensure changes are communicated with vendors and purchases orders updated in a timely manner.
  • Analyzing orders that will be at risk of cancellation, coordination of expedited freight requirements and associated timelines, and oversold inventory situations. This position will also be required to provide situational recommendations to determine best course of action through cost-benefit analysis.
  • Collaborate with the team responsible for Order Management and Customer Fulfillment in all regions. Optimize order fulfillment utilizing customer priorities to ensure timely delivery and inventory allocation.
  • Manage customer specific PO allocation process for value added services, drop ship, and other Purchase Orders.
  • Highlight potential missed opportunities regarding inventory positions using systems driven reporting and customer feedback, collaborate with internal stakeholders to improve forecasting for both wholesale and Direct to Consumer channels.
  • Analyze inventory availability issues, develop and evaluate solutions, and communicate recommendations to internal stakeholders
